
Why Laminate Floor Fitters Need More Than Basic Tools
Most people assume laying laminate involves clicking planks together and walking away. The reality separates amateurs from professionals in the first ten minutes. Subfloor irregularities cause planks to shift, crack, or separate within weeks. A skilled fitter spends time levelling the base before touching a single plank.
Moisture presents the next challenge. London properties often hide damp issues beneath old carpet. Laminate absorbs water and swells when installers skip moisture barriers. Professionals test moisture levels with meters before starting work. They refuse to proceed if readings exceed manufacturer specifications.
Cutting technique makes or breaks the visual result. DIY attempts leave visible gaps at door frames and skirting boards. Professionals measure twice and use precision saws to create tight, invisible joins. They understand how laminate expands and contracts with temperature changes. They leave exact expansion gaps around room edges and cover them with trim.
What Separates Experienced Laminate Floor Fitters From Beginners
Pattern matching determines whether your floor looks deliberate or random. Each laminate plank carries a printed wood grain pattern. Cheap installations place identical patterns next to each other. The repetition screams fake. Experienced installers shuffle planks to create natural variation across the room.
Underlay selection affects comfort, sound, and longevity. Standard foam underlay costs less but compresses quickly under furniture. Higher density options add insulation and reduce noise transfer between floors. Professionals recommend specific underlay based on your subfloor type and room function. They know which products work on concrete versus wooden bases.
Doorway transitions expose installation quality instantly. Poorly fitted strips wobble or catch on shoes. Professionals cut door frames to slide laminate underneath for a seamless finish. They install metal or wooden transition strips at exact floor height. The result feels smooth underfoot and looks intentional.
How Laminate Floor Fitters Price Their Services
London rates vary wildly based on installer experience and project complexity. You'll find quotes ranging from forty to ninety pounds per square metre. The cheapest option rarely delivers value. Rushed work leads to callbacks and repairs within months.
Room shape affects labour time significantly. Square rooms with straight walls take half the time of L-shaped spaces. Herringbone patterns require double the cutting and fitting time compared to straight planks. Professionals charge more for intricate layouts because they demand precision and patience.
Furniture removal adds cost but prevents damage. Some installers expect empty rooms before arrival. Others include furniture moving in their quote. Clarify this before booking to avoid surprise charges. Heavy items like wardrobes need two people to move safely.
Subfloor repairs increase total project cost but prevent future problems. Rotten floorboards or uneven concrete need fixing before laminate installation. Reputable installers identify issues during site surveys and quote for necessary prep work. Skipping repairs saves money initially but guarantees expensive fixes later.
Where Laminate Floor Fitters Source Their Materials
Trade suppliers offer better quality than retail stores at lower prices. Professional fitters access brands and specifications unavailable to the public. They buy in bulk and pass savings to customers. This explains why supply-and-fit quotes often beat DIY material costs.
Wear rating determines how long laminate survives daily use. AC3 ratings suit residential spaces with moderate traffic. AC4 handles busy family homes and rental properties. AC5 withstands commercial environments. Experienced installers recommend appropriate ratings based on your household activity.
Plank thickness impacts durability and feel underfoot. Cheap seven millimetre options feel hollow and amplify footsteps. Ten to twelve millimetre planks provide better sound dampening and stability. Professionals steer clients toward mid-range options that balance cost with performance.
When Laminate Floor Fitters Recommend Alternative Materials
Bathrooms and wet rooms demand waterproof solutions laminate cannot provide. Steam and splashes cause laminate to swell and warp despite water-resistant labels. Honest fitters suggest vinyl or tiles for these spaces. They protect their reputation by refusing unsuitable applications.
Underfloor heating requires specific laminate products rated for heat. Standard laminate warps or develops gaps when temperatures fluctuate. Compatible options cost more but prevent expensive reinstallation. Professionals verify heating system compatibility before ordering materials.
High-end properties sometimes benefit from engineered wood instead. Laminate mimics wood convincingly but lacks resale value in premium homes. Buyers expect real wood in luxury flats. Installers working across price points understand when laminate undersells a property.
How Long Professional Laminate Floor Fitters Need For Installation
A standard twelve square metre bedroom takes four to six hours. This includes subfloor prep, underlay installation, and plank fitting. Larger open-plan spaces need a full day. Multi-room projects span two to three days depending on furniture and access.
Acclimatisation time matters before installation begins. Laminate planks need forty-eight hours in the room to adjust to temperature and humidity. Skipping this step causes planks to expand or contract after fitting. Professional installers deliver materials early and schedule work accordingly.
Furniture replacement happens same-day for most projects. Installers finish and leave rooms ready to use immediately. You can walk on laminate as soon as installation completes. This makes it ideal for rental turnovers where downtime costs money.
What Questions To Ask Laminate Floor Fitters Before Hiring
Insurance coverage protects you from liability if accidents occur. Uninsured installers leave you responsible for property damage or injuries. Request proof of public liability insurance before allowing work to start. Legitimate professionals provide documentation without hesitation.
Previous work examples reveal quality standards and style range. Ask to see photos of completed projects similar to yours. Better yet, request references from recent clients. A few quick calls expose problems before you commit.
Waste material disposal separates professionals from cowboys. Packaging and offcuts create significant rubbish. Some installers include disposal in their quote. Others leave debris for homeowners to handle. Clarify expectations to avoid arguments after completion.
Warranty terms vary between installers and manufacturers. Material defects typically carry manufacturer guarantees of ten to twenty-five years. Installation workmanship warranties range from one to five years. Understanding what each warranty covers prevents disputes when issues arise months later.
Why Laminate Floor Fitters Prefer Certain Brands
Installers develop preferences based on fitting ease and callback rates. Some brands use superior locking systems that click together smoothly. Others require excessive force and still separate over time. Professionals avoid brands that generate complaints and extra visits.
Customer service matters when problems occur. Top manufacturers replace defective planks quickly without questioning installers. Budget brands demand photos, reports, and weeks of back-and-forth. Time-wasting claims processes hurt installer schedules and client relationships.
Consistency across batches prevents colour mismatches mid-project. Premium brands maintain strict quality control. Cheaper options show visible shade differences between boxes. Experienced fitters stick with reliable suppliers to avoid embarrassing visual discrepancies.

How Laminate Floor Fitters Handle Problem Subfloors
Concrete screeds often contain hollow spots that collapse under pressure. Professionals tap floors to identify voids before installation. They inject resin or add self-levelling compound to stabilise weak areas. Ignoring these issues leads to cracked planks within months.
Wooden subfloors with loose boards need securing before laminate goes down. Squeaks and movement telegraph through laminate and worsen over time. Installers screw down loose areas and replace damaged sections. This prep work takes time but prevents callbacks.
Asbestos tiles in older properties require specialist removal before any flooring work. Responsible installers refuse to work over suspected asbestos. They recommend testing and certified removal. Cutting corners here risks serious health consequences.
Tools Professional Laminate Floor Fitters Carry
Laser levels ensure accuracy impossible with spirit levels alone. They project lines across entire rooms to identify dips and rises. This technology speeds up subfloor assessment and improves installation precision. DIY attempts with basic levels miss subtle problems.
Pull bars and tapping blocks protect plank edges during installation. Hammering planks directly causes chips and cracks. Professionals use tools designed specifically for laminate fitting. These small items distinguish careful work from rushed damage.
Oscillating multi-tools cut door frames and pipes without removing them. This creates professional results impossible with hand saws. The tool slices through wood and metal cleanly. Floors fitted this way integrate seamlessly with existing fixtures rather than stopping awkwardly against them.
Frequently Asked Questions
How long does laminate flooring last when professionally fitted?
Quality laminate installed correctly lasts fifteen to twenty-five years in residential settings. High-traffic areas show wear sooner but remain functional. Proper maintenance extends lifespan significantly beyond cheaper alternatives.
Can laminate floor fitters work around existing furniture?
Most fitters prefer empty rooms for fastest, cleanest installation. They can work around heavy furniture for an additional charge. This adds time and increases difficulty, especially in small rooms.
Do I need to remove skirting boards before laminate installation?
Removing skirting creates the neatest finish but isn't essential. Fitters can install scotia beading over expansion gaps instead. This costs less but adds visible trim around room edges.
What thickness underlay should I use under laminate flooring?
Three millimetre underlay suits most residential installations. Thicker options improve sound insulation but can feel spongy underfoot. Your fitter recommends based on subfloor type and room use.
How soon can I place furniture on newly fitted laminate?
You can replace furniture immediately after installation completes. Laminate requires no curing or drying time. Use felt pads under furniture legs to prevent scratches.
